Recorded with legendary producer, Dave Fridmann (Nick Cave, MGMT, The Flaming Lips), at his own Tarbox Road Studios in western New York, Hotel Usona— Protomartyr’s seventh full-length studio album — is an effort that finds the Detroit post-punk outfit reckoning with the horrors of our current moment.

 

It is not easy listening.

 

It’s essential.

 

Over the last two decades, Protomartyr have built one of the most rewarding and often exhilarating bodies of work in recent memory by veering in and out of darkness, grappling with what most frightens us, saddens us, disgusts us, embarrasses and enrages us.

 

The stuff that makes us human.

 

It’s a hard look at a nation in free fall, gripped by fascism.

 

Musically, Ahee has built worlds within a world, drawing new influence from the Middle East and ‘50s exotica, finding common ground between dread and joy, a speciality. All of it—Leonard’s drumming in particular—is rendered more tangible and terrifying by Fridmann, whose son, Jon, contributes horns. You can feel the stakes in every song, feel the band levitating to meet them.

 

They’ve never sounded more powerful.
